Strong's #8517: tlag (pronounced tel-ag')

(Aramaic) corresponding to 7950; snow:--snow.




Brown-Driver-Briggs Hebrew Lexicon:

ּ (Aramaic)

telag

1) snow

Part of Speech: noun masculine

Relation: corresponding to H7950



Usage:

This word is used 1 times:

Daniel 7:9: "and the Ancient of days did sit, whose garment was white as snow, and the hair of his head"
